Biography
Jedediah Caesar is a Los Angeles based artist and curator. Solo exhibitions include Unearthed, Oakland Museum of California Art, Oakland, CA; Soft Structures, Museum of Fine Arts Boston, Boston, MA; Holding Station, Blanton Museum of Art, Austin, TX; Stone Underground, Locust Projects, Miami, FL; Rozoj, LAXART, Los Angeles, CA; and at Susanne Vielmetter Gallery, Los Angeles, CA and D’Amelio Terras Gallery, New York, NY. His work has been included in numerous group exhibitions including Thing, Hammer Museum, Los Angeles, CA; 2008 Whitney Bienniel, Whitney Museum, New York, NY; Abstract America: New Painting and Sculpture, Saatchi Gallery, London, UK; Made in Space, Gavin Brown’s Enterprise and Venus Over Manhattan, New York, NY; How we see: Materiality and Color, Laumeier Sculpture Park, St. Louis, MO. His work is in the collection of the New Museum, New York, NY; the Blanton Museum, Austin, TX; Hammer Museum, Los Angeles, CA and LACMA among others. Reviews of his work have appeared in publications including art agenda, Frieze, Art Papers, Sculpture Magazine, Texte zur Kunst, Art Forum and Mousse Magazine. He received a BFA from the School of the Museum of Fine Arts in Boston, and an MFA from the University of California, Los Angeles.
